(FAQ)点击报表时提示select data error.ORA-01555: snapshot too old: rollback segment numb
金蝶云社区-金蝶云社区
金蝶云社区
0人赞赏了该文章 1,206次浏览 未经作者许可,禁止转载编辑于2015年03月02日 00:00:00
【问题】: (FAQ)点击报表时提示select data error.ORA-01555: snapshot too old: rollback segment number with name "" too small ORA-22924: snapshot too old
版本: 7.0.1
模块: 系统部署
【答复】:
原因分析: 1、并发事务过多,或者存在耗时的大事务,导致undo表空间不够用。 2、参数undo_retention (undo日志需要保留的时间,单位为s,默认900,等于15分钟),如果某个事务耗时超过15分钟,undo表空间又不够用,Oracle就会将超期的undo日志删除以腾出空间。 解决方法: 1、增加undo tablespace的大小。 2、加大undo_retenion的值。 关键字 ORA-01555,ORA-22924: snapshot too old